What Pressure Should A Cpap Machine Be Set At . Many health professionals consider 20 cm h20 to be the maximum cpap pressure level. If you’re new to cpap therapy, you could be wondering what pressure should my cpap pressure be set at? The maximum setting varies with the type of machine, but it could be as high as 25 or 30 cwp. The average setting often lies between these two extremes. The majority of people who use cpap for sleep apnea have pressure levels set at between 8 and 10 cm h20. The most common pressure setting for a cpap machine is 10 cmh2o, and the average pressure levels for treating obstructive sleep. It’s important to understand the pressure settings on your. The lowest setting on cpap machines may be 4 to 5 centimeters of water pressure (abbreviated as cm of h2o or cwp). Most people require more pressure than this low setting. The cpap pressure setting indicates the amount of pressure behind the air being sent through your mask at night. But your specific setting will depend on a number of factors.
